Can hydraulic rams be repaired or maintained when needed?

Yes, hydraulic rams can be repaired and maintained when needed. Here's a detailed explanation:

1. Repair: If a hydraulic ram is damaged or not functioning correctly, it can be repaired. The specific repair process will depend on the nature and extent of the damage. Common repairs may involve replacing worn-out seals, repairing or replacing damaged cylinders or pistons, fixing leaks, or addressing issues with the hydraulic fluid system. It is important to follow the manufacturer's guidelines and consult with hydraulic repair professionals to ensure proper repair procedures are followed.

2. Maintenance: Regular maintenance is crucial to keep hydraulic rams in optimal working condition. Maintenance tasks may include inspecting the ram for signs of wear or damage, checking and replacing seals as necessary, cleaning or replacing filters, monitoring fluid levels and quality, and lubricating moving parts. Following a maintenance schedule and adhering to manufacturer recommendations helps prevent potential failures and ensures the longevity and reliable operation of the hydraulic ram.

3. Troubleshooting: When issues arise with a hydraulic ram, troubleshooting techniques can be employed to identify the root cause of the problem. This may involve checking for leaks, examining hydraulic fluid pressure and flow, inspecting electrical or mechanical components, or using diagnostic tools. Troubleshooting helps pinpoint the specific issue and facilitates effective repairs or maintenance.

4. Professional Assistance: In some cases, repairing or maintaining a hydraulic ram may require the expertise of hydraulic technicians or professionals. They have the knowledge, skills, and specialized tools to diagnose and address complex issues. When dealing with intricate hydraulic systems or if the repair or maintenance task is beyond your capabilities, it is advisable to seek professional assistance to ensure the proper and safe handling of the hydraulic ram.

5. Documentation: It is important to maintain proper documentation of repairs and maintenance performed on hydraulic rams. This includes recording the date of service, details of the performed tasks, replacement parts used, and any observations or recommendations. Documentation helps track the history of the hydraulic ram, assists in future maintenance planning, and provides valuable information for troubleshooting purposes.

By conducting necessary repairs, adhering to a regular maintenance schedule, employing troubleshooting techniques, seeking professional assistance when required, and maintaining detailed documentation, hydraulic rams can be effectively repaired and maintained. This ensures their continued functionality, reliability, and longevity.

How does a hydraulic ram contribute to energy-efficient force generation?

A hydraulic ram plays a significant role in energy-efficient force generation. Here's a detailed explanation:

1. Force Multiplication: One of the key advantages of a hydraulic ram is its ability to multiply force. Hydraulic rams utilize the principle of Pascal's law, which states that pressure exerted on a fluid in a confined space is transmitted equally in all directions. By applying a relatively small force to a small piston or plunger, hydraulic rams can generate a significantly larger force at a larger output piston or plunger. This force multiplication allows for the efficient generation of high forces with relatively low input forces, resulting in energy savings.

2. Power Transmission: Hydraulic rams are part of a hydraulic system that efficiently transmits power from a prime mover, such as an electric motor or an internal combustion engine. The hydraulic system uses pressurized fluid to transmit power through pipelines to the hydraulic ram. The fluid acts as a medium to transfer energy from the prime mover to the ram. Hydraulic systems have high power transmission efficiency, minimizing energy losses during power transfer. This efficiency contributes to energy-efficient force generation in hydraulic rams.

3. Variable Force and Speed Control: Hydraulic rams offer the ability to control and adjust the force and speed of operation. By regulating the flow of hydraulic fluid into the ram, the force exerted by the ram can be precisely controlled. This allows for matching the force output to the specific requirements of the task at hand, avoiding unnecessary energy consumption. Additionally, the speed of the ram can be adjusted by controlling the flow rate of the hydraulic fluid. By optimizing the force and speed of operation, hydraulic rams ensure energy-efficient force generation.

4. Regenerative Energy: Hydraulic systems can incorporate regenerative circuits to capture and reuse energy that would otherwise be wasted. Regenerative circuits allow the hydraulic fluid, which carries potential energy, to flow back into the system after completing a task. This energy can be stored or redirected for future use, reducing the overall energy consumption of the hydraulic system. By implementing regenerative circuits, hydraulic rams contribute to energy efficiency by harnessing and recycling energy that would have otherwise been dissipated.

5. Compact Design and Light Weight: Hydraulic rams are compact and lightweight compared to other force generation mechanisms. Their compact design reduces the amount of material required for construction, resulting in lower energy consumption during the manufacturing process. The lightweight nature of hydraulic rams also contributes to reduced energy requirements for transportation and installation. The combination of compact design and light weight makes hydraulic rams an energy-efficient choice for force generation in various applications.

6. System Integration: Hydraulic rams can be easily integrated into complex hydraulic systems, allowing for efficient overall system design. The integration of hydraulic rams with other components, such as valves, pumps, and accumulators, enables precise control and optimization of the force generation process. Proper system design and integration ensure that hydraulic rams operate at their highest efficiency, minimizing energy waste and maximizing force generation capabilities.

In summary, hydraulic rams contribute to energy-efficient force generation through force multiplication, efficient power transmission, variable force and speed control, regenerative energy utilization, compact design and light weight, as well as system integration. These features make hydraulic rams a preferred choice in applications where energy efficiency and precise force generation are essential.

What is a hydraulic ram and how does it work?

A hydraulic ram is a type of water pump that utilizes the energy of flowing water to lift a portion of that water to a higher elevation. Here's a detailed explanation of its working principle:

A hydraulic ram consists of several key components:

  • Drive Pipe: The drive pipe is connected to a water source, such as a stream or a river. It carries the flowing water that provides the energy for the hydraulic ram.
  • Delivery Pipe: The delivery pipe carries the water from the hydraulic ram to the desired destination at a higher elevation.
  • Valve: The valve controls the flow of water within the hydraulic ram.
  • Air Vessel: The air vessel acts as an accumulator and helps maintain a constant flow of water.

The working principle of a hydraulic ram can be summarized in the following steps:

1. Water Flow: The hydraulic ram is installed in a location where there is a natural flow of water. As water flows through the drive pipe, it enters the hydraulic ram.

2. Water Hammer Effect: The flowing water gains momentum and velocity as it enters the hydraulic ram. When the water flow is abruptly stopped by the valve, the kinetic energy of the moving water is converted into pressure energy, creating a water hammer effect.

3. Valve Operation: The sudden increase in pressure due to the water hammer effect forces the valve to close, preventing the backward flow of water. This closure allows the pressure to build up in the hydraulic ram.

4. Air Vessel Operation: As the pressure builds up, it compresses the air in the air vessel. The compressed air acts as a cushion, absorbing the pressure fluctuations and maintaining a constant flow of water.

5. Delivery Phase: Once the pressure reaches a certain threshold and the valve closes, the compressed air in the air vessel pushes the water through the delivery pipe, lifting a portion of the water to a higher elevation.

6. Valve Reopening: As the water is pushed out through the delivery pipe, the pressure in the hydraulic ram decreases. This causes the valve to reopen, allowing the cycle to repeat.

7. Continuous Operation: The hydraulic ram operates continuously as long as there is a steady flow of water in the drive pipe. It uses the energy of the flowing water to lift a smaller portion of that water to a higher elevation, without the need for external power sources.

Hydraulic rams are commonly used in areas with a reliable water source and a need for pumping water to a higher elevation. They are particularly useful in remote locations or off-grid settings, where conventional power sources may not be readily available.
